Make the header "Jenkins" open the main menu, instead of the tiny arrow icon

    • Icon: Improvement Improvement
    • Resolution: Unresolved
    • Icon: Minor Minor
    • core

      In the current layout, we can access the top main menu by clicking a very tiny icon besides "Jenkins".

       

      Please, make the entire "Jenkins" block click open that context menu.

      Clicking the "Jenkins" label takes the user to the main landing page – exactly the same behavior as clicking on the the Jenkins title just above that.

      I keep finding myself wishing that "Jenkins" label simply open the main context menu. It would make things much, much, much better.

          Daniel Beck added a comment -

          This makes sense only for as long as you never have a second breadcrumb. With that, it'll make navigating to the referenced item much harder. This only works for the top-level entry because there's the "Jenkins" logo link.
